The Autism Diagnostic Observation Plan (ADOS) evaluation is mostly a more well-known Resource for diagnosing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D). Employed by psychologists, pediatricians, coupled with other properly trained gurus, ADOS presents a standardized strategy for analyzing social interaction, conversation, Perform, and repetitive behaviors—all vital locations impacted by autism. The ADOS evaluation is definitely an observational exam that normally takes into consideration somebody's pure behaviors and responses, featuring an in-depth expertise in no matter whether satisfy the diagnostic standards for autism.

The ADOS assessment includes various modules personalized in direction of the age and communication volume of the person being assessed. There are four principal modules, each made for distinct developmental levels and competencies. As an example, Module 1 is perfect for younger young children with minimal verbal abilities, while Module 4 works for adults and adolescents with fluent speech. This overall flexibility ensures that the ADOS can accurately capture autistic attributes throughout distinct ages and skills.

Just about every ADOS session includes a group of structured and semi-structured pursuits that deliver the opportunity to observe numerous social and communication behaviors. These things to do are created to be engaging nonetheless subtle, permitting assessors to observe natural responses to social cues, emotional expression, and imaginative Participate in. By way of example, a kid could quite possibly be provided a toy and observed on how they Participate in, share, or Make relationships with the assessor, which could expose key insights pertaining to social and communication techniques. In more mature persons, conversational abilities, responses to social issues, and non-verbal communication are carefully noticed.

The ADOS can be a important part of a broader autism assessment and is also commonly joined with other diagnostic equipment, such as the Autism Diagnostic Job interview-Revised (ADI-R), which gathers more info from mother and father or caregivers about the average individual's developmental historical past. By combining these Views, the ADOS offers a strong, multi-dimensional check out of actions, interaction, and social conversation.

ADOS scoring is based upon certain requirements, allowing for the assessor to find the likelihood of autism. The scoring considers several behavioral indicators, which might be then mapped in the ADOS diagnostic algorithm. A analysis isn't offered entirely determined by the ADOS score; alternatively, it performs an element in a radical diagnostic evaluation that options observations, interviews, and developmental heritage.
